| 9 | /// \file |
| 10 | /// |
| 11 | /// Pass that injects an MI thunk implementing a "retpoline". This is |
| 12 | /// a RET-implemented trampoline that is used to lower indirect calls in a way |
| 13 | /// that prevents speculation on some x86 processors and can be used to mitigate |
| 14 | /// security vulnerabilities due to targeted speculative execution and side |
| 15 | /// channels such as CVE-2017-5715. |

| 267 | // In the capture loop for speculation, we want to stop the processor from |
| 268 | // speculating as fast as possible. On Intel processors, the PAUSE instruction |
| 269 | // will block speculation without consuming any execution resources. On AMD |
| 270 | // processors, the PAUSE instruction is (essentially) a nop, so we also use an |
| 271 | // LFENCE instruction which they have advised will stop speculation as well |
| 272 | // with minimal resource utilization. We still end the capture with a jump to |
| 273 | // form an infinite loop to fully guarantee that no matter what implementation |
| 274 | // of the x86 ISA, speculating this code path never escapes. |
